Elevating Well Mirrors: A Guide to Placement and Design

Strategically positioning well mirrors can dramatically alter the ambiance of a space, visually widening it and bringing in precious light. Consider the perspective from which the mirror will be seen; avoiding reflections of clutter is essential. Preferably, place them near a window to reflect natural light deeper into the room, or utilize them to create the appearance of greater space in smaller areas. For a country aesthetic, feature antique or distressed mirrors with ornate frames, while a contemporary space might benefit from a frameless or minimalist design. Remember to assess the surrounding furnishings when choosing the right size and form – a large, oval mirror can be a focal piece, whereas a cluster of smaller mirrors can add character to a display.

Mirror, Mirror

Mirrors aren’t just for checking your style; they’re incredibly versatile tools in interior styling. Strategically placed, they can dramatically change the atmosphere of a room. A large pane of glass opposite a window can double the sense of light and space, making a small room feel much larger. Don't be hesitant more info to experiment with different shapes and sizes; an unusually shaped reflection can become a focal point, adding personality and charm. Conversely, a series of smaller mirrors can create a interesting visual texture on a wall. Think about the frame too - a gilded frame can add luxury, while a unadorned frame offers a more sleek feel. Remember, mirrors reflect light, so placement is key – avoid placing them directly opposite untidy areas as they’ll only amplify the visual noise.
